ABSTRACT:
A laminar patch antenna comprises a ground plane element with a cross shaped aperture sandwiched between two dielectric layers with a patch radiator on one dielectric layer and a transmission line circuit on the other dielectric layer. The transmission line circuit has linear conductors overlying respective sectors between slots of the aperture, the conductors providing a feedline and stub projection with lines of similar type overlying opposite sectors of the cross and conductors of different type overlying adjacent sectors of the cross.
